To sales leads: effective at the end of this fiscal year, the Faralux sensor line — models F-20, F-40, and the F-40X variant — will be withdrawn from sale. Support contracts remain honoured for two years through the Wrenfield service centre. Please steer active opportunities toward maintenance renewals rather than new Faralux placements, and do not commit delivery dates beyond the cutoff. Discount authority on remaining inventory stays at standard levels. What replaces Faralux is confidential and outlined in the note below.

board note of kadug-tawig: Only 5 of the 100 pilot accounts renewed Oliath, so a churn review is set for April 15.

**FAQ: How are user-supplied formulas sandboxed?**

Q: Can customer formulas in Gridwhistle execute arbitrary code?

A: No. Formulas are parsed into a restricted AST and evaluated in the Hollowbox sandbox — no I/O, no imports, 50ms CPU cap, 8MB memory cap. Anything outside the whitelist is rejected at parse time.

As a contractor you'll occasionally need to inspect a failed sandbox run, which requires unlocking the debug evaluator. The recovery passphrase for the debug evaluator follows below.

recovery phrase for fahog-yahif: wenael-fraox

CI note for release: runner pool in the Varnholt cluster intermittently fails to resolve the internal artifact host. Retries mask it; cold caches don't. Workaround: pin resolver to the secondary in the job template. Not a blocker for cut, but watch the nightly. Failing run's trace token follows below.

session token of kahog-bahif = htk9_f63daec35

Meeting notes — Riverstone KV, 14:00 sync (excerpt)

Discussed the bloom filter fronting the Riverstone key-value store. Current false-positive rate is 1.4%, above the 1% target, causing avoidable disk reads during peak. Agreed to resize the filter at next rebuild and add a metric for per-shard FP rate. No schema changes required, so this can ride the regular release train rather than a hotfix. For release tracking purposes, the change is owned end to end by a single engineer.

signatory, yahog-badug: Quenix Ulaael